Hazmat incident with chlorine dioxide contained to one room, Kittanning PA

According to the dispatch call, a hazmat incident occurred at a location near Cedar Drive involving a chlorine dioxide mixture. The chemical odor was confined to one room. The individual involved is not showing symptoms and sought advice on safe disposal and ventilation.
